Makita BTD141 Information

The Makita BTD141 is an 18V LXT Lithium-Ion cordless impact driver that is known for its power, durability, and versatility. It features a 4-pole motor that delivers up to 1,330 in. lbs. of max torque, making it ideal for a variety of applications, including driving screws, drilling holes, and breaking concrete. The BTD141 also has a variable speed trigger that allows for precise control, and a built-in LED light that illuminates the work area.

Image of Makita BTD141 cordless impact driver

Specifications

  • Motor type: 4-pole
  • Max torque: 1,330 in. lbs.
  • No load speed: 0-2,300 RPM
  • Impacts per minute: 0-3,200 IPM
  • Chuck type: 1/4" hex
  • Battery type: 18V LXT Lithium-Ion
  • Battery capacity: 2.0 Ah
  • Dimensions: 7.2 x 5.1 x 2.1 inches
  • Weight: 3.3 pounds

Safety Information

  • Read all safety warnings and instructions. Failure to follow the warnings and instructions may result in electric shock, fire, and/or serious injury.

  • Save all warnings and instructions for future reference.

  • The term "power tool" in the warnings refers to your mains-operated (corded) power tool or battery-operated (cordless) power tool.

  • Do not use the power tool in a potentially explosive atmosphere, such as in the presence of flammable liquids, gases, or dust.

  • Keep the work area clean and well-lit. Cluttered or dark areas increase the risk of accidents.

  • Do not operate the power tool in wet or damp conditions.

  • Do not expose the power tool to rain or moisture.

  • Keep children and bystanders away from the work area.

  • Stay alert and pay attention to what you are doing. Do not operate the power tool when you are tired or under the influence of drugs, alcohol, or medication.

  • Use personal protective equipment (PPE). Always wear eye protection.

  • Use the power tool only for its intended purpose.

  • Use the correct accessories for the power tool.

  • Do not force the power tool.

  • Use the correct speed for the application.

  • Do not use the power tool if it is damaged.

  • Have the power tool repaired by a qualified person if it is damaged.

  • Do not modify the power tool.

  • Store the power tool in a safe place out of the reach of children.
